PLA

3/g

The most popular 3D printing material. Biodegradable, easy to print, and available in a wide range of colors. Ideal for prototypes, decorative items, and low-stress functional parts.

PrototypingDisplay modelsArchitecture models

ABS

3.5/g

A strong, durable engineering thermoplastic with good heat resistance. The same material used in LEGO bricks. Ideal for functional parts, enclosures, and automotive components.

Functional prototypesAutomotive partsElectronic enclosures

PETG

3.5/g

Combines the ease of PLA with the strength of ABS. Excellent chemical resistance and durability. Perfect for mechanical parts, outdoor applications, and food-contact items.

Mechanical partsWater-tight containersOutdoor signage

TPU

5/g

A flexible, rubber-like material with excellent elasticity and shock absorption. Ideal for phone cases, gaskets, wearable devices, and vibration dampening parts.

Phone casesGaskets and sealsVibration dampeners

ASA

4.5/g

An advanced ABS alternative with excellent UV and weather resistance. Perfect for outdoor applications, automotive exterior parts, and anything exposed to sunlight.

Outdoor equipmentAutomotive exterior partsGarden tools

Nylon (PA)

6/g

An engineering-grade material known for exceptional strength, flexibility, and durability. Used in high-performance applications like gears, bearings, and structural components.

Gears and bearingsStructural componentsLiving hinges

Frequently asked questions

As a rule: PLA for display or low-stress parts, PETG for general mechanical work or anything exposed to water, ABS for heat-resistant functional parts, TPU for anything flexible, ASA for outdoor/UV exposure, and Nylon for load-bearing gears and bearings.
